Occupational Health Registered Nurse
Mercy Medical Center is hiring an Occupational Health Registered Nurse for a full‑time Monday‑through‑Friday day shift position at our downtown hospital's Occupational & Employee Health location, with periodic travel to the Lutherville practice.
Responsibilities- Triage patients with work‑related injuries.
- Monitor clinic flow to ensure timely patient care.
- Schedule referrals and obtain authorizations.
- Provide patient education.
- Support medical assistant staff as needed.
- Perform additional duties as directed by management and clinical supervisors.
- Active Registered Nurse license in Maryland.
- CPR certification.
- Bachelor’s degree in Nursing from an accredited nursing school.
- At least one year of experience in an emergency room, occupational health facility, or similar setting.
